DuWest Sells $64M In Its First Investment Push

DuWest, known for its retail leasing prowess, is extending into sales. In the last two quarters, it sold 11 retail properties totaling over $64M. VPs Scott Rodgers and Will Walters tell us they’ve worked hard to build and maintain relationships with clients on the leasing side, so it seemed like the next logical step to take a property to market after already having successfully leased it.

Some of their recent sales include the 20k SF Harvest Plaza in Wylie and the 32k SF Addison Plaza on Belt Line Road. Scott and Will tell us the hardest part of their new initiative is qualifying buyers. Working with 1031 buyers can be challenging and the real hard work is going through multiple offers and qualifying newer buyers. They don’t seem worried though. They have 65 properties, over 4M SF, in their leasing portfolio and are looking forward to building the investment services side for DuWest.
